Is 470 555 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 470 555 is about 685.970.

Thus, the square root of 470 555 is not an integer, and therefore 470 555 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 470 555?

The square of a number (here 470 555) is the result of the product of this number (470 555) by itself (i.e., 470 555 × 470 555); the square of 470 555 is sometimes called "raising 470 555 to the power 2", or "470 555 squared".

The square of 470 555 is 221 422 008 025 because 470 555 × 470 555 = 470 5552 = 221 422 008 025.

As a consequence, 470 555 is the square root of 221 422 008 025.
